From Mortal to Divine: Exploring the Principle of Apotheosis



Apotheosis is a phrase that originates within the Greek language, with "apo" meaning "from" and "theos" which means "god." In its most simple definition, apotheosis refers to the elevation of somebody to your standing of a god or even the glorification of an individual as a great or ideal becoming. This idea has actually been widespread in various cultures and has become depicted in artwork, literature, faith, and mythology. Apotheosis is usually associated with the concept of transcendence plus the attainment of a higher state of currently being, no matter whether it's Actual physical, spiritual, or mental.

Apotheosis can also be observed being a sort of deification, where by a mortal is elevated to the level of a deity. This can be accomplished by means of heroic acts, Fantastic virtues, or divine intervention. Occasionally, apotheosis is utilized to symbolize the final word accomplishment or perfection of somebody, symbolizing the top in their existence. The thought of apotheosis has long been a supply of fascination and inspiration for hundreds of years, and its influence could be observed in different facets of human tradition and society.

The History of Apotheosis


The concept of apotheosis has a protracted and prosperous historical past that dates back again to historic civilizations. In historic Egypt, for example, the pharaohs were being generally revered as divine beings and ended up thought to become gods upon their Loss of life. This belief during the deification of rulers was also widespread in other historical cultures, like Mesopotamia and Greece. The Greeks, especially, experienced a powerful custom of apotheosis, with a lot of of their heroes and demigods remaining elevated to your standing of gods after their deaths.

In Roman lifestyle, the idea of apotheosis was intently tied on the worship of emperors as divine figures. Following their deaths, lots of Roman emperors have been deified and worshipped as gods, with temples and cults dedicated to their memory. This follow continued all over the Roman Empire and had a big impact on the development of Christianity, as the early Christians have been often persecuted for refusing to worship the Roman emperors as gods.

Through history, the principle of apotheosis has ongoing to evolve and adapt to distinct cultural and spiritual beliefs. It's been a recurring topic in art, literature, and mythology, serving for a source of inspiration and fascination for a great number of generations.

Apotheosis in Faith and Mythology


Apotheosis has played a substantial position in different spiritual and mythological traditions all over history. In several historic cultures, the thought of mortal beings getting gods or obtaining divine standing was a central theme within their religious beliefs. One example is, in Hinduism, the concept of "avatar" refers to the descent of a deity from heaven to earth in human or animal type. This idea of divine incarnation might be found as a form of apotheosis, in which a god normally takes on mortal sort to connect with humanity.

In Greek mythology, lots of heroes and demigods were being considered to obtain achieved apotheosis following their deaths. For instance, Heracles (Hercules) was stated to have already been taken around Mount Olympus right after his Loss of life and granted immortality from the gods. Similarly, in Norse mythology, the god Baldr was resurrected after his Dying and have become a symbol of rebirth and renewal.

In Christianity, the notion of apotheosis is a source of controversy and discussion. Although some Christian traditions emphasize the idea of humans getting like God by spiritual transformation and union with Christ, Other folks reject the notion of apotheosis as incompatible with monotheistic beliefs. Despite these differences, the notion of apotheosis proceeds being a source of fascination and inspiration for many spiritual and spiritual traditions.
